P. Shand fined $50

Peter Shand, the driver of Capinsay in the Four-year-old Stakes at Methven on Saturday, was fined $5O for using his foot as a bar. False Regal, the second favourite for this event, broke after 300 m. It was found that a knee boot had become dislodged, causing his lapse. Reg Curtin was fined $3O for the late scratching of Beverley Bromac from the Marawhiti Handicap.

lan Cameron and Dick Langford were warned for attempting to jostle after about 600 m in the Staveley Handicap. In an incident about this point, Wibahe Queen broke and ran in, hitting the running rail and dislodging her driver, Cameron. Eastwood Earlybird, Highland Piper and Lloyd Hamilton met with interference. True Tuapeka, one of the favourites for the Marawhiti Handicap, was scratched a few minutes before the race was due to start. The club’s veterinary surgeon found that the drugs administered to the horse did not come within the time limits of the seven-day rule.
